Employees and friends of Schmitt Music Brooklyn Center were treated to a recital by William Yang, an extraordinary young pianist and student of Dr. Paul Wirth. William gave a recital that included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art’s Piano Sonata No. 10 in C Major, K. 330, 1st Movement, performed on a Steinway & Sons Model B Grand Piano. William Yang is 10 years old and currently takes piano lessons with Dr. Wirth at Schmitt Music Roseville.
